Output 2622f94938fa2db330015c150c7b4f32fcb3a9aadf79131e0276e98f61dc7415:0

value
890325
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c94d6307c3bde43177e23d30412539b623470666 OP_EQUALVERIFY OP_CHECKSIG
address
1KMPXVQ7UvA2wMf4PPqQurbPHb2p9KsFVU
transaction
2622f94938fa2db330015c150c7b4f32fcb3a9aadf79131e0276e98f61dc7415
spent
true